Output 2ec3b32b284941cd3e52d66145478e4e0c259cf8ad24d3e7c20c8fa967dba1b0:1

value
50766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22544f5e30283fb2ce98c4e9d1799094e4403fba OP_EQUAL
address
34pXu2fwrEUy2PE1hGoGG5sEhJqyns4KHh
transaction
2ec3b32b284941cd3e52d66145478e4e0c259cf8ad24d3e7c20c8fa967dba1b0
confirmations
93371
spent
false

3 Sat Ranges